Senior TypeScript Developer

3 weeks ago


Durban, KwaZulu-Natal, South Africa OfferZen Full time

Job Summary: We are seeking a highly skilled Senior TypeScript Developer to join our team at OfferZen.

About the Role: As a Senior TypeScript Developer, you will be responsible for developing and supporting software, including applications, database integration, interfaces, and new functionality enhancements. You will also work with microservices architecture and RESTful API services.

Key Responsibilities:

  • Develop and support software including applications, database integration, interfaces, and new functionality enhancements
  • Experience in microservices architecture and RESTful API services
  • Develop and implement automated testing platforms and unit tests
  • Bridge the gap between graphical design and technical implementation

Requirements:

  • 3+ years of experience coding in TypeScript
  • 6+ years experience as a Software Developer
  • Experience working in an English speaking environment
  • Knowledge of CI/CD practices and TDD practices

Nice to Have:

  • Analytical mindset and good problem-solving skills
  • Attention to detail with a good sense of design
  • Optimization of the application for maximum speed and scalability

How OfferZen Works:

  • Sign up for free and complete your OfferZen profile
  • Up to 2000 companies in Africa and Europe will see your profile
  • Your personal career coach will help you with salary benchmarks, interview preparation, and job offers


  • Durban, KwaZulu-Natal, South Africa OfferZen Full time

    Job Opportunity: Senior Backend DeveloperWe are seeking a skilled Candidate with Intermediate Node.js Experience to join our team at OfferZen. About the RoleAs a member of our team, you will be responsible for developing and supporting software including applications, database integration, interfaces, and new functionality enhancements. Your excellent...


  • Durban, KwaZulu-Natal, South Africa Goldman Tech Resourcing Full time

    Job Title: Senior Full-Stack C# DeveloperDescription:We are seeking a skilled Senior Full-Stack C# Developer to join our team at Goldman Tech Resourcing. As a critical member of our team, you will be responsible for designing, developing, and deploying high-quality software solutions using C# and ASP.Net. Key Responsibilities:• Develop and maintain complex...


  • Durban, KwaZulu-Natal, South Africa RMS STAFFING SOLUTIONS Full time

    RMS STAFFING SOLUTIONS seeks a highly skilled Senior Software Developer to join our Engineering Department in Gillitts, Durban or at our International office in Mauritius.We are looking for an exceptional candidate with a strong background in full-stack development, proficient in high-level backend languages, front-end web technologies, and large-scale...


  • Durban, KwaZulu-Natal, South Africa Tumaini Consulting Full time

    Job Title: Full Stack EngineerJob Summary:We are seeking a highly skilled Full Stack Engineer to join our team at Tumaini Consulting. As a Full Stack Engineer, you will be responsible for designing, developing, and maintaining scalable and efficient front-end and back-end applications using a range of technologies.Key Responsibilities:Design and develop...


  • Durban, KwaZulu-Natal, South Africa Pro Stop Recruitment Services Full time

    Key Qualifications:A relevant degree or diploma is required.7+ years of experience as a full-stack software developer in any stack.Proficiency in TypeScript is an advantage.Unit testing experience is an advantage.Working knowledge of Docker, Linux, and PostgreSQL is an advantage.Strong understanding of web services and API integration.Excellent...


  • Durban, KwaZulu-Natal, South Africa RecruiTech Full time

    About the JobWe are seeking an experienced and talented Senior Ruby on Rails/.NET Developer to join our team at RecruiTech.Job DescriptionThe successful candidate will play a key role in developing a large-scale web-based application, ensuring scalability, reliability, security, and performance. This involves working with both front-end and back-end web...


  • Durban, KwaZulu-Natal, South Africa Pro Stop Recruitment Services Full time

    Key Qualifications:Degree/Diploma: Relevant qualification.Experience: A minimum of 7 years of experience as a full-stack software developer.Technical Skills: Proficiency in TypeScript, experience with unit testing, and knowledge of Docker, Linux, and PostgreSQL.Web Services: Familiarity with web services and API integration.Problem-Solving: Excellent...

  • Senior PHP Developer

    3 weeks ago


    Durban, KwaZulu-Natal, South Africa Goldman Tech Resourcing Full time

    Senior PHP Developer Job OpportunityWe are seeking a skilled Senior PHP Developer to join our team at Goldman Tech Resourcing. As a Senior PHP Developer, you will be responsible for developing and maintaining our business management tool, a cutting-edge solution for boutique safari lodges and hotels.Key Responsibilities:Develop and maintain the PHP5/PHP7...


  • Durban, KwaZulu-Natal, South Africa Goldman Tech Resourcing Full time

    Job Title: Senior Backend EngineerAbout the Role:We are seeking a highly skilled Senior Backend Engineer to join our team at Goldman Tech Resourcing.Key Responsibilities:Develop and maintain high-quality backend web applications using Python and Django.Design and implement efficient database systems using Postgres and RDBMS.Work with Celery, Redis, and...


  • Durban, KwaZulu-Natal, South Africa OfferZen Full time

    Senior Java Developer Job DescriptionAt OfferZen, we're looking for a talented Senior Java Developer to join our team. As a seasoned Java developer, you'll play a critical role in designing, developing, and supporting our software applications.Responsibilities:Develop and maintain high-quality Java applications, ensuring scalability, performance, and...


  • Durban, KwaZulu-Natal, South Africa E-Merge Full time

    E-Merge is seeking a skilled Technical Business Analyst to oversee technical business projects and solutions. This role will focus on implementing business solutions and managing technical documentation.Key Responsibilities:Identify business needs and manage the system development life cycle (SDLC) processImplement project management and change management...


  • Durban, KwaZulu-Natal, South Africa Hire Resolve Full time

    We are looking for a skilled Senior Software Developer to lead our team of experts in creating innovative solutions.Key responsibilities include:Designing and developing high-quality software applicationsLeveraging expertise in multiple programming languages and technologiesCollaborating with cross-functional teams to achieve project goalsThis is a fantastic...

  • Senior C# Developer

    4 weeks ago


    Durban, KwaZulu-Natal, South Africa Recruitment Matters Full time

    Senior C# Developer OpportunityWe are seeking a highly skilled Senior C# Developer to join our team at Recruitment Matters. The ideal candidate will have a strong foundation in computer science principles, practical experience with cloud technologies, and a passion for developing robust, maintainable code.Key Responsibilities:Design, implement, and optimize...


  • Durban, KwaZulu-Natal, South Africa RecruiTech Full time

    RecruiTech is seeking a highly skilled Senior SQL Developer to join our team. The ideal candidate will have a strong background in SQL coding and database development, with experience in Microsoft Integration, Analysis and Reporting Services, and other relevant technologies. Key responsibilities include writing high-quality SQL code, working with development...


  • Durban, KwaZulu-Natal, South Africa Goldman Tech Resourcing Full time

    Goldman Tech Resourcing is seeking a skilled Senior Backend Developer to join our team. As a senior developer, you will play a crucial role in designing and implementing scalable backend systems using Python and Django/DRF.The ideal candidate will have at least 5 years of experience in backend web development with expertise in Postgres and RDBMS in general....


  • Durban, KwaZulu-Natal, South Africa Dante Personnel Full time

    About the RoleAt {company}, we're looking for a talented Senior Software Developer to join our team.Main Responsibilities:Design and implement software solutions using various programming languages.Collaborate with cross-functional teams to ensure seamless integration.Develop and maintain high-quality codebases.Apply now to become a part of our dynamic team!


  • Durban North, KwaZulu-Natal, South Africa Network Recruitment Full time

    Job Title: Senior Software DeveloperDescription:We are seeking an exceptional software developer to join our team. The ideal candidate will have a strong background in C# development, with a minimum of 7-10 years of experience and at least 2 years in a senior role. The successful candidate will be responsible for designing and developing full-stack...


  • Durban, KwaZulu-Natal, South Africa Tumaini Consulting Full time

    Job Title: Senior Salesforce Developer PositionWe are seeking a skilled Senior Salesforce Developer to join our team at Tumaini Consulting. The ideal candidate will have strong backend development experience and proficiency in Salesforce development technologies.Key Responsibilities:Develop and maintain Salesforce applicationsDesign and implement backend...


  • Durban, KwaZulu-Natal, South Africa Tumaini Consulting Full time

    Job Title: Senior Full Stack DeveloperWe are seeking a skilled Senior Full Stack Developer to join our team at Tumaini Consulting. Key Responsibilities:Developing full-stack applications using C#, .NET, and SQLCreating client-side interfaces using HTML, CSS, and JavaScriptStrong back-end development skills with the ability to do front-end...


  • Durban, KwaZulu-Natal, South Africa Execustaff Full time

    Job DescriptionAs a Senior Product Development Director at Execustaff, you will lead the Product Development Department to achieve company objectives. This role requires a high level of strategic thinking, leadership skills, and expertise in product development.